Current Features of the Shokz Openrun Pro
As of 2023, the Openrun Pro features a lightweight bone conduction design that sits comfortably around the ears. Its adjustable headband and secure fit make it suitable for various head sizes. The open-ear design allows users to stay aware of their surroundings, which is ideal for outdoor activities.
